Located next to Jingu Stadium and a 6-minute walk from Gaiemmae Station, Nihon Seinenkan Hotel offers accommodations in Tokyo. Free WiFi is available throughout the property.
All rooms feature air conditioning, a wardrobe, refrigerator, mineral water bottles and flat-screen TV. Each room features a private bathroom with a hairdryer, slippers and towels provided. Some rooms feature a city view whereas other rooms feature views of Jingu Stadium.
Luggage storage is available at the 24-hour front desk. Massage services are available at an additional cost. There is a male-only and female-only public bath on the 10th floor, as well as a cold bath and spa bath for guests to enjoy.
The on-site restaurant East Wind Gaien offers a Japanese and Western-style buffet breakfast. Lunch features dishes including pasta and Japanese omelet rice, while guests can choose from an a la carte or course menu for dinner. There is a Family Mart convenience store and Stadium Cafe on the ground floor.
Harajuku is a 12-minute walk from Nihon Seinenkan Hotel, while Omotesando is a 20-minute walk away. Guests can reach Shibuya in 10 minutes by train and Roppongi in 10 minutes by car. Tokyo Tower is a 30-minute train ride, while Asakusa Shrine and Tokyo Skytree are a 45-minute train ride away.
